No more unlimited internet for AT&T.

http://finance.yahoo.com/family-home/article/112671/att-capping-broadband-cnnmoney

Looks like DSL users are being limited to 150GB/month, $10 extra for every additional 50GB.
Broadband users are limited to 250GB/month.
